Output 93d044a285eb3101a4a5f77adc98f570ae3e651f86388a29bce396993334c352:1

value
154000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e531c53c0d32e2fb90bcc1e6b33fc9db531e5b1e OP_EQUALVERIFY OP_CHECKSIG
address
1MtsN3MCctMooy227fSSeW6BX3VLfta1dc
transaction
93d044a285eb3101a4a5f77adc98f570ae3e651f86388a29bce396993334c352
spent
true